Queensryche Angered That Geoff Tate Made Mindcrime Movie Deal
. Rockenfield has detailed a series of events which he says proves they had no option but to oust the frontman, including a series of spitting and punching incidents ahead of a concert in Brazil in April. He says Tate's statement that the band didn't write songs is untrue � and that claims he taunted his ex-bandmate by saying "I've fired your family and now I'm going to fire you" is "a complete lie." And he reveals the crunch came when the band discovered Tate had cut a secret deal to make a movie based on classic album Operation: Mindcrime.
